Supersymmetric many-body Euler-Calogero-Moser model
arXiv:1812.03530 · doi:10.1016/j.physletb.2019.01.018
Abstract
We explicitly construct a supersymmetric spin-Calogero model with an arbitrary even number of supersymmetries. It features rather than fermionic coordinates and a very simple structure of the supercharges and the Hamiltonian. The latter, together with additional conserved currents, form an superalgebra. We provide a superspace description for the simplest case, namely supersymmetry. The reduction to an -extended supersymmetric goldfish model is also discussed.
